How To Log Out Of Netflix On LG TV?

Here is a step-by-step guide to log out of Netflix:

  1. Accessing The Netflix App On LG TV: Grab your remote control to start. It’s your key to navigating your LG TV. Press the home button and use the arrow keys to find the Netflix app. Opening it is the first step to managing your Netflix session.
  2. Navigating To Account Settings: Once in the app, you must access your account or profile settings. This can be done by selecting your profile icon or navigating to a menu within the app, often found in the upper right or left corner.
  3. Selecting Sign Out: In the account or profile settings, look for an option labeled “Sign Out” or “Log Out.” This might be under a “More” or “Settings” submenu. Selecting this option will initiate the logout process.
  4. Confirmation Of Sign-Out Process: After selecting “Sign Out,” you’ll likely be asked to confirm your choice. Hence, this extra step ensures you log out correctly. Confirming will complete the logout process, securing your Netflix account.

5 Troubleshooting Common Issues On LG TV

Sometimes, logging out of Netflix on your LG TV is more complex than it should be. Hence, here are some common hurdles and how to leap over them:

  • Logout Option Not Visible: It might be hidden under different menu layers if you can’t find the logout option. Ensure you’re in the correct profile and check under “Settings” or “Help” sections. Netflix sometimes updates its interface so that the option might have moved.
  • Logout Not Working: If clicking “Sign Out” doesn’t do anything, your TV’s software might be glitching. Try exiting the Netflix app completely and reopening it. If that fails, a quick internet disconnect from your TV’s settings can force the app to reset.
  • App Freezes During Logout: An app freeze can halt your logout process. To resolve this, exit the Netflix app and clear any background apps. If the issue persists, a TV restart might be necessary.
  • Error Messages: Encountering an error message when trying to log out? This could be due to network issues. So, check your internet connection and try again. If the problem continues, consider resetting your TV’s network settings.
  • No Response From Remote: Check the batteries if your remote isn’t responding when navigating to the logout option. Sometimes, it’s the most straightforward solutions that work.

How To Restart Your LG Smart TV After Logout?

After successfully logging out, restarting your LG TV can be a crucial step. Here’s how to do it:

  1. Power Off: Turn off your LG TV using the remote control or the power button on the TV itself.
  2. Unplug: Unplug your TV from the electrical outlet for a complete reset. Wait for about a minute.
  3. Reconnect And Power On: Plug your TV back in and turn it on. This process clears the TV’s temporary cache and ensures changes like your Netflix logout are fully applied.

Why Restart? Restarting your LG TV refreshes its operating system and resolves minor glitches. How To Verify The Logout Process?

To ensure you’ve successfully logged out of Netflix on your LG TV, reopen the Netflix app. Congratulations, you’re logged out if it prompts you to sign in! The logout isn’t successful if you’re taken directly to a profile selection screen without signing in. Double-check by trying to access any content. If Netflix asks for login details before playing, your account is no longer active on the device.
